I took a few pictures of the vegetables growing at our place this morning ...

The "upper" patch of 5 tomato plants, with Green Grape and Momotaro lagging behind Better Boy, Celebrity, and Mr. Stripey in size



A patch of "Sugar" and "Connecticut Field" pumpkins. The latter has 20" pumpkins ripening weekly. Pumpkin pie, coming up!



"Blue Lake" and "California Black-eye" beans happily shaded from the morning sun by the grape arbor



The "lower" patch of tomatoes: Sun Gold, Cherokee Purple, Azoychka, Palla di Fuoco, and Persimmon.



A patch of Ambrosia muskmelons planted next to my cherry trees. The local rabbits really like the leafs of this plant, so the plants stay "trimmed" inside their garden fencing.



Peter Pan and 8-ball squash
